TEP419: Curriculum and Teaching in the Primary School 5

This unit builds upon the knowledge and experience gained in TEP318, TEP319 and TEP320 Curriculum and Teaching in the Primary School (1, 2 and 3). It focuses on the integration of the Key Learning Areas of English; Human Society and its Environment; and Creative Arts in terms of programming, assessment and reporting on the development of student knowledge and skills through their professional experience in schools. Effective communication and discussion in classroom pedagogies are also explored and evaluated.
